I've been doing the Mutu System. It's actually geared toward post-partum women and strengthening the muscles that are strained during pregnancy and delivery. Ever heard of Diastasis Recti? It's when the stomach muscles separate from the growing belly. It's why some of us still look about 4 months pregnant even years after having our babies. Strengthening this muscle and basically "re-attaching" the separation is essential to a strong core. I'm doing the 12-week program which starts out very simple and builds on itself as you progress. You're supposed to do the workouts every single day, but you can do them in about 15 minutes.
